Linewidth of swept laser source

SPIE Proceedings, 2012
In this work we study the factors affecting the linewidth of a swept laser source. A ring fiber laser source based on EDFA and a Fabry-Perort resonator is used for this purpose. With this setup a swept source with a linewidth of better than 0.1 nm is obtained over a tuning range of about 47 nm limited by the spectral gain of the EDFA amplifier used ...

Swept Source OCT in Pseudodrusen

2017
Pseudodrusen are pathological deposits that locate in the outer retinal layer. Unlike hard drusen and soft drusen, which are normally observed outside the retina pigment epithelium (RPE) layer, pseudodrusen are detected in the photoreceptor layer of the retina on swept source optical coherence tomography (SS-OCT) images.

Intraocular Tumors Using Swept Source OCT

2017
Swept source optical coherence tomography (SS-OCT) permits a complementary study of retinal and choroidal lesions and diseases, including intraocular tumors. Due to the longer wavelength (1050 nm) employed, SS-OCT allows the visualization of the internal configuration of the tumors, and even the extent of the lesion in small and medium tumors, up to a ...
